Floods: Five relief centres open in Gua Musang, 221 evacuated


KOTA BARU: Five temporary relief centres (PPS) have been opened in Gua Musang following heavy rain since Saturday (Sept 19) night, with 221 victims from 57 families housed at the centres as of 1.33pm Sunday (Sept 20).

According to the Social Welfare Department's InfoBencana portal, three districts were affected by the flooding.

The five relief centres are Masjid Jeram Tekoh, Jeram Tekoh Zone 3 Community Hall, SK Jeram Tekoh, Felda Chiku 6 Community Hall and SK Limau Kasturi 1. - Bernama
